Why Port Orchard Homes Need a Local Garage Door Specialist

Port Orchard sits right on the shores of Sinclair Inlet, which means your garage door faces constant exposure to salt air and moisture. That humid marine climate accelerates rust on springs, cables, and hardware. We see it every week: perfectly good doors with corroded components that failed years earlier than they should have. Regular maintenance matters here more than in drier parts of Washington.

The housing stock in Port Orchard ranges from 1960s ranches to newer construction in developments like McCormick Woods and around South Kitsap. Older homes often have original single-car doors that need updating for modern vehicles. Newer neighborhoods typically feature insulated two-car doors with belt-drive openers, which require different service approaches. Whether you're in an established waterfront neighborhood or closer to Sedgwick Road, we've worked on every door type this area has to offer.

Broken springs account for about 60% of our Port Orchard calls. Most springs last 7 to 9 years, not the 10 years some manufacturers claim. When one breaks (usually early morning when temperatures shift), your door stops working completely. Trying to force it open with the opener can strip gears and turn a $200 spring job into a $600 repair. That's why we recommend calling as soon as you hear that loud snap or find your door stuck halfway.

What We Do for Port Orchard Homeowners

Our most common service is spring replacement, which we handle in about an hour for standard residential doors. We carry high-cycle torsion springs rated for 25,000 cycles or more, which outlast builder-grade springs by years. Both springs get replaced even if only one broke, because the second one is under the same wear and will fail soon anyway.

Garage door opener installation is our second most requested service in Port Orchard. We install LiftMaster, Chamberlain, and Genie models with battery backup (crucial during Kitsap County's winter power outages). Belt-drive units run quieter than chain models, which matters if your bedroom sits above the garage. We'll help you choose the right horsepower for your door weight and explain the features that actually matter versus marketing gimmicks.

Cable and roller repairs keep doors running smoothly. Frayed cables need immediate attention because a snapped cable can cause the door to fall or jam in the tracks. Worn rollers create that grinding noise you hear every time the door moves. We replace both before they cause secondary damage to panels or tracks.

Full door replacement makes sense when panels are dented, warped, or the insulation has failed. We measure, order, and install custom doors that match your home's style. Modern insulated doors cut heat loss significantly, which homeowners near the water especially appreciate during winter.

What's the most common garage door problem in Port Orchard?

Broken torsion springs, hands down. The salt air and temperature swings between day and night put extra stress on spring metal. We also see more rust-related issues here than in drier areas. Cables and hinges corrode faster near the water, so regular lubrication with marine-grade products helps extend component life significantly.

How much does spring replacement cost in Port Orchard?

Standard residential spring replacement runs $195 to $285 depending on door size and spring type. Oversized doors or custom springs cost more.
